I'll probably have to go with Bella, too. Too many cliché/s involved with the character. The townie, girl next door, captures the heart of the Rawley boy, childhood bestfriend, girlfriend, possible incest storyline, daddy's girl, the good kid, longing for her mom, trying to know who her real father was, "monkey grease", Cinderella.

I think they wanted to come up with a strong character, but I think all of those storylines mixed in only one identity really wouldn't work. They could have toned it down a bit. And what was her flaw, as a person? I'm not sure she had one. She had fears and problems, like everyone, but were there things that would make her incompatible with anyone? A little less likeable? Or did she just got along with everyone else?

I think she was 'perfect', in a way. She played safe. Hey, maybe that's her flaw. I don't know, she's just simply confusing. Sean, Scout, how about Will?
